  • Page 13: Oven Preheat

    O P E R A T I N G I N S T R U C T I O N S auxiliaRy functiOns and fEatuREs PREhEat fEatuRE The oven should be preheated before most cooking functions. When cooking full loads, use a temperature 50°F (10°C) greater than the cook temperature in order to recover from heat loss when the door is opened to add food to the oven .

  • Page 64: Transportation Damage & Claims

    TRANSPORTATION DAMAGE AND CLAIMS All Alto-Shaam equipment is sold F.O.B. shipping point, and when accepted by the carrier, such shipments become the property of the consignee. Should damage occur in shipment, it is a matter between the carrier and the consignee.
